Teddy Bear ER Clinic & First Aid Class
Bring your bear for a day of care! Medical City Lewisville’s Emergency Department is hosting a free Teddy Bear ER Clinic and Kid’s First Aid Class on Saturday, December 8 from 10 a.m. through 12 p.m. Join us for a fun morning of hands-on learning:
 
- Fire safety talk with Lewisville Fire Department & ambulance/fire truck tours (10-10:30 only)
- Spotting heart attack symptoms and how to perform hands-only CPR
- Important safety topics and pediatric ER experiences
- Photo booth with Mrs. Claus
- Free Medical City bear for the first 50 guests and favor bags for all

Naming of New LISD Elementary
Lewisville ISD will open a new elementary school on Mill Street in Lewisville for the 2019-20 school year. The LISD Board of Trustees is seeking community feedback from folks with ties to Lewisville to help name the school. Today is the last day to make your vote count.
